Understanding Measurement: Units and Conversions

In the realm of science, engineering, and everyday life, precise measurement is paramount. It enables us to determine the world around us with precision. To achieve this, we utilize a systematic system of units and adjustments that allow us to express quantities in a consistent manner.

From the basic units like meters, kilograms, and seconds to calculated units such as liters, watts, and amperes, each unit plays a particular role in indicating different physical quantities. Grasping these units and how to transform between them is vital for precise problem-solving in a wide range of fields.

  • Instances of units include meters for length, kilograms for mass, and seconds for time.
  • Units can be combined to form secondary units, such as liters (volume) and watts (power).
  • Adjustment factors are used to change between different units.

Exact Conversions for Everyday Life

Everyday life is filled with scenarios where a little bit of precise conversion can be incredibly helpful. Whether you're trying to figure out how much paint you need for a room or changing temperatures between Celsius and Fahrenheit, understanding basic conversion principles can save you time and frustration. Here are a few examples of frequent conversions that come in handy on a daily basis.

  • Units: Learning to convert between different units of measurement like inches to centimeters, ounces to grams, or cups to milliliters is vital for baking, cooking, and even home maintenance.
  • Celsius/Fahrenheit: Knowing how to convert between Celsius and Fahrenheit is particularly helpful when traveling to different countries or when reading weather forecasts.
  • Duration: Sometimes you need to adjust time zones, or figure out how long it will take to get somewhere. Having a grasp of basic time conversions can streamline your day-to-day tasks.
